Released July 1967 Kapp Records – KL-1537 Entered the Billboard Country Albums Chart on September 9, 1967, remaining for 10 weeks, peaking at # 31 A1 I'll Sail My Ship Alone Written-By – Moon Mulligan A2 I'll Never Be Lonesome With You Written-By – Johnny Dillingham A3 I Didn't Jump The Fence Written-By – Gene Crysler A4 Sam's Place Written-By – Buck Owens, Red Simpson A5 I Guess I Had Too Much To Dream Written By – B.J. Moore--E. Rufty-Young (?) A6 Five Minutes In The Arms Of The Right Woman Written By – Talley-Montgomery B1 The Bottle Let Me Down Written-By – Merle Haggard B2 If I Had My Life To Live Over Written-By – Don Crawford B3 Big Ole Hurt Written-By – Loretta Lynn B4 Sweet Things I Remember About You Written-By – Darlene R. Shofner B5 Won't Somebody Please Kiss My Sweet Thing Written By – Anderson-Powell-Pierce B6 Thanks A Lot For Trying Written-By – Jim Glaser
